House Prices in WS5 4JW, Walsall
Average prices of houses in this postcode is £201,417. The average house prices of Semi Detached houses is £199,545 and average prices of Terraced houses is £222,000.
The average prices of B council tax band properties is £189,444 and average prices of C council tax band properties is £237,333.

Council Tax Bill Charges by Band
The data is sourced from Sandwell Council.
Following are details about tax rates for eight house tax bands set by local authority/council Sandwell. Check your property tax band and map in below table to find your house council tax rates.
- Authority Name
Sandwell, West Midlands
- Type
Metropolitan Areas
- Anual Rate Change
4.99%
Tax band | Rate for year 2021/22 | Rate for year 2022/23 | Percentage change |
---|---|---|---|
A | £1,161 | £1,221 | 4.99% |
B | £1,355 | £1,424 | 4.99% |
C | £1,548 | £1,628 | 4.99% |
D | £1,742 | £1,831 | 4.99% |
E | £2,129 | £2,238 | 4.99% |
F | £2,516 | £2,645 | 4.99% |
G | £2,903 | £3,052 | 4.99% |
H | £3,483 | £3,663 | 4.99% |
